Poison Arrow Frog
They secrete toxic substances on their skin to deter predators
Fun Facts
Diet
Their toxicity is derived from ingesting plant poisons carried by small insects like ants, termites and spiders.
Appearance
They sport a variety of bright vivid colours, such as red, blue, yellow, and green!
Did you know?
Their bright colouration serves as warning signals to ward off predators.

About the Poison Arrow Frog
Parental Prowess
Poison arrow frogs carry both eggs and tadpoles on their backs and transport them to water sources for their survival.
